Output 64e2bd8706f8ccf773a42c1a73e3660e79feedf731bac7ce8b24526001d09396:1

value
2802055
script pubkey
OP_0 OP_PUSHBYTES_20 ac44f5ea0f106e938637fdef165b9a0471c6662a
address
bc1q43z0t6s0zphf8p3hlhh3vku6q3cuve32vqr83g
transaction
64e2bd8706f8ccf773a42c1a73e3660e79feedf731bac7ce8b24526001d09396
confirmations
303145
spent
true